US Senator John Kerry will reach on his official to Pakistan today, Dunya News reported on Tuesday.

According to a statement issued by US embassy, during his visit to Pakistan, he will hold meetings with army and political high-ups to reassure them of long-term US commitment to Pakistan and will try to resolve Raymond Davis issue, accused of two person murder in Lahore.Pakistans fragile ties with the United States have spun into crisis since Raymond Davis was taken into custody and confessed to shooting dead two men in self-defence on a busy street in the eastern city of Lahore on January 27. Washington says he is a diplomat who should be released immediately in keeping with international law.Pakistans weak and unpopular government is under enormous pressure to put Davis on trial in a country awash with anti-American sentiment. The United States has postponed a round of high-level talks with Afghanistan and Pakistan following failed attempts to get Davis out and US lawmakers have threatened to cut payments to Pakistan unless he is freed.
